Home
last modified time | relevance | path

Searched defs:Track (Results 1 – 10 of 10) sorted by relevance

/frameworks/av/include/media/
DAudioMixer.h259 struct Track { struct
260 Track() in Track() argument
266 ~Track() in ~Track() argument
300 static hook_t getTrackHook(int trackType, uint32_t channelCount, argument
331 // for how the Track buffer provider is wrapped by another one when dowmixing is required argument
349 * 1) mInputBufferProvider: The AudioTrack buffer provider. argument
366 AudioBufferProvider* mInputBufferProvider; // externally provided buffer provider.
369 std::unique_ptr<PassthruBufferProvider> mAdjustChannelsBufferProvider;
370 std::unique_ptr<PassthruBufferProvider> mContractChannelsNonDestructiveBufferProvider;
371 std::unique_ptr<PassthruBufferProvider> mReformatBufferProvider;
[all …]
/frameworks/av/media/libaudioclient/include/media/
DAudioMixer.h259 struct Track { struct
260 Track() in Track() argument
266 ~Track() in ~Track() argument
300 static hook_t getTrackHook(int trackType, uint32_t channelCount, argument
331 // for how the Track buffer provider is wrapped by another one when dowmixing is required argument
349 * 1) mInputBufferProvider: The AudioTrack buffer provider. argument
366 AudioBufferProvider* mInputBufferProvider; // externally provided buffer provider.
369 std::unique_ptr<PassthruBufferProvider> mAdjustChannelsBufferProvider;
370 std::unique_ptr<PassthruBufferProvider> mContractChannelsNonDestructiveBufferProvider;
371 std::unique_ptr<PassthruBufferProvider> mReformatBufferProvider;
[all …]
/frameworks/av/media/extractors/mp4/
DMPEG4Extractor.h78 struct Track { struct
79 Track *next; argument
84 bool skipTrack; argument
99 Track() { in Track() argument
112 ~Track() { in ~Track() argument
/frameworks/av/media/extractors/mpeg2/
DMPEG2PSExtractor.cpp43 struct MPEG2PSExtractor::Track : public MediaTrackHelper { struct in android::MPEG2PSExtractor
60 MPEG2PSExtractor *mExtractor;
62 unsigned mStreamID;
63 unsigned mStreamType;
64 ElementaryStreamQueue *mQueue;
65 sp<AnotherPacketSource> mSource;
593 MPEG2PSExtractor::Track::Track( in Track() function in android::MPEG2PSExtractor::Track
/frameworks/av/media/libmediaplayer2/nuplayer2/
DGenericSource2.h124 struct Track { struct
125 size_t mIndex;
126 sp<AMediaExtractorWrapper> mExtractor;
127 sp<AnotherPacketSource> mPackets;
/frameworks/av/media/libmediaplayerservice/nuplayer/
DGenericSource.h121 struct Track { struct
122 size_t mIndex;
123 sp<IMediaSource> mSource;
124 sp<AnotherPacketSource> mPackets;
/frameworks/wilhelm/src/desktop/
DOutputMixExt.h44 } Track; typedef
/frameworks/av/services/audioflinger/
DAudioFlinger.h529 class Track; variable
DTracks.cpp497 AudioFlinger::PlaybackThread::Track::Track( in Track() function in android::AudioFlinger::PlaybackThread::Track
/frameworks/av/media/libstagefright/
DMPEG4Writer.cpp107 class MPEG4Writer::Track { class in android::MPEG4Writer
1774 MPEG4Writer::Track::Track( in Track() function in android::MPEG4Writer::Track